Nutty Blonde is a term that can refer to a few different
things, but in general, it usually refers to a type of beer or ale that has a
distinct nutty flavor profile and a light, blonde color.
This style of beer is particularly popular among craft beer
enthusiasts and those who enjoy trying new and unique brews.
One of the defining characteristics of Nutty Blonde beer is
its flavor profile.
As the name suggests, this beer has a distinctive nutty
taste that can be attributed to the type of malts used in the brewing process.
Typically, Nutty Blonde beers are made with a combination of light, roasted
malts and specialty grains that impart a rich, nutty flavor without
overpowering the other notes in the beer. This results in a beer that is
balanced, flavorful, and easy to drink.
In terms of appearance, Nutty Blonde beers are characterized
by their light, golden color.
They are typically clear and have a moderate amount of
carbonation, which gives them a refreshing, crisp finish. Nutty Blonde beers
are also known for their head retention, which means that they tend to maintain
a thick, foamy head even after being poured into a glass.
When it comes to food pairings, Nutty Blonde beers can be a
versatile choice. Their nutty flavor pairs well with a variety of dishes, from
grilled meats and vegetables to cheese and crackers.
They also go well with spicy foods, as the light, refreshing
nature of the beer can help to balance out the heat.
